New To the Site...Question regarding difference between Lapband and Realize Band...can anyone help?

Hi everyone!

I am new to the site. I recently got approved for the lapband by my insurance company and am awaiting my surgery date. When visiting my doctor, he asked me which band I preferred, the Realize or the Lapband. I wanted to know if any of you know the difference?

Your doctor should be able to tell you what the differences are. Realize band has a more low profile port meaning it doesn't stick out as much. Then again that was a year ago. I don't know if Lap Band has changed their band since. I would ask your doctor to tell you what the differences are and what they'll mean to you.

I have a Lapband with a low profile port. My doc selected it and only uses Lapband. She said that the Realize bands are "older technology" but I don't know what she meant by that specifically.

Hi there,

I had similar questions. The research that I did was both on here and youtube. Also, check out the lap band site and the realize site. The only difference I saw was that the lap bands inner piece is sections and the realize is one continuous "balloon". I asked my surgeon and he said that he uses both, but has been doing more with the realize. I know that the realize patients i saw got fills more frequently. i decided to go with the realize band. hope that helps.

I hadn't heard of the Realize Band prior to my first appointment with my Doctor and was surprised to hear there was another option out there.

My Doctor suggested the Realize Band for me due to my body structure. He explained the Realize Band is another brand, built slightly differnt but works the same way. It does have a smaller port, which is why he suggested it for me. I get banded on the 16th, I can go with either the smaller Lap Band or the Realize Band. My Doctor is letting me make the decision on which one to go with...
